A Poem by andrew mitchell

The tear in your eye
was no more a mirage
on what I was thinking.

Did our paths cross?
Or did the space
between us
become a little closer?

Ah! The hedge we built
kept us in ...
our respective corners.

I see your footprints
in time’s sands
follow mine.
But stop!
A word of advice
the holy grail is empty.

There is no thirst
where we are going
as we give back our atoms
which we borrowed
for the universe
to hold and to have once more.

So please untie me
and pull on those
DNA strands for me.
That’s it ....
unravel my thoughts
and set me free.
